Important Factors in Maintaining Your Privacy Fence

Privacy fences are designed for both privacy and security, so they require special care. To keep your fence in the best condition, be mindful of these considerations:

  • Height and Stability – Make sure your fence is tall enough for privacy and stable enough to endure weather conditions. Regularly inspect for leaning or sagging posts that could affect its function.
  • Fence Weather Resistance – To protect your fence from the elements, apply a weather-resistant stain or sealant to prevent damage from rain, snow, and sunlight.
  • Security – A privacy fence must offer security as well as privacy. Be sure to check for weak spots or gaps and address any wear or damage promptly.

Cleaning Tips for Your Privacy Fence

First, clean your fence to remove any dirt, mildew, or algae buildup. Pressure washing works well for wooden fences, while vinyl and metal fences should be cleaned with a mild detergent and a soft brush.

Fixing Gaps and Loose Boards in Your Privacy Fence

Noticing gaps between boards? Here’s how to fix them:

  1. Check for any loose or damaged boards that may have shifted due to weather or age.
  2. Re-secure the boards with screws or nails, ensuring they align properly to prevent gaps from forming.
  3. For boards that are too damaged to repair, replace them with new ones that blend seamlessly with the rest of the fence.

Keeping Your Privacy Fence Looking Beautiful

Your privacy fence serves as an integral part of your outdoor space, so it's important to keep it looking attractive. Here are a few tips to preserve its aesthetic appeal:

  • The Importance of Staining and Sealing Your Fence – A fresh coat of stain or paint can breathe new life into a wooden fence, adding a protective layer that resists the elements while enhancing the look.
  • Trimming Overgrown Vegetation – Trim plants and shrubs around the fence to prevent them from damaging the fence and obstructing its view.
  • Refreshing Your Fence with Paint or Stain – Even with regular maintenance, the paint or stain can fade over time. Touching it up periodically will keep the fence looking its best and protect it from weather-related damage.
